Healthy Creamy Chicken and Vegetable Stew with Fluffy Dumplings
A heartwarming bowl of creamy chicken stew loaded with tender vegetables and topped with light, fluffy dumplings. This dish features lean chicken, a medley of carrots, celery, and onions in a gentle, creamy broth, perfectly balanced with whole wheat dumplings to create a nutritious and satisfying meal.
INGREDIENTS
4 oz Chicken Breast
1 medium Carrot
1 stalk Celery
1/2 small Onion
1 cup Low Sodium Chicken Broth
1/4 cup Skim Milk
1/4 cup Low-Fat Greek Yogurt
1 tsp Olive Oil
1/4 cup Whole Wheat Flour
1 Egg White
PREPARATION
Heat the ol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the chopped onion, celery, and carrot, and sauté until softened, about 4-5 minutes.
Cube the chicken breast into bite-size pieces and add to the pot. Season with salt, pepper, and your favorite herbs (like thyme or rosemary) and cook until the chicken is lightly browned.
Pour in the low sodium chicken broth, skim milk, and add the Greek yogurt. Stir well to combine and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.
In a small bowl, whisk together the whole wheat flour and egg white with a few tablespoons of water to form a smooth dough for dumplings.
Drop spoonfuls of the dumpling mixture onto the simmering stew. Cover the pot and let the dumplings steam for about 10-12 minutes until they are cooked through and fluffy.
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ary. Serve hot and enjoy your healthy, creamy chicken and vegetable stew with fluffy dumplings!
